반응형
Ant_U
DBA 개미
Ant_U
전체 방문자
오늘
어제
  • 분류 전체보기 (262)
    • AWS (3)
    • C# (1)
    • SQL (236)
      • MYSQL (186)
      • MSSQL (50)
    • 자격증 (20)
      • SQLD (12)
      • SQLP (8)

인기 글

최근 글

250x250
hELLO · Designed By 정상우.
Ant_U

DBA 개미

SQL/MYSQL

[MYSQL] MySQL 제거 방법

2023. 6. 1. 17:57
728x90
반응형

MySQL을 제거하는 방법은 다음과 같습니다.

1. 제거 전 백업: 

  - MySQL 데이터베이스를 제거하기 전에 중요한 데이터를 보호하기 위해 백업을 생성하는 것이 좋습니다. 
  - 데이터베이스와 관련된 모든 파일을 백업하는 것이 좋습니다.

2. 데이터베이스 중지: 

  - MySQL 서비스를 중지해야 합니다. 
  - 이는 데이터베이스 파일에 변경이 없도록 하기 위함입니다. 
  - 다음 명령어를 사용하여 MySQL 서비스를 중지합니다.  

sudo service mysql stop


3. 패키지 확인:

  - 설치된 MySQL 패키지를 확인합니다.

  - 설치된 패키지 목록을 확인하기 위해 다음 명령어를 실행합니다. 

dpkg --list | grep mysql


4. 패키지 제거: 

  - 설치된 MySQL 패키지를 제거합니다. 

  - `dpkg` 명령어를 사용하여 패키지를 제거합니다. 

  - 패키지 이름은 이전 단계에서 확인한 패키지 목록에 따라 다를 수 있습니다.  

sudo apt-get purge mysql-package-name

여기서 `mysql-package-name`은 실제로 설치된 MySQL 패키지 이름을 대체해야 합니다.

5. 데이터베이스 파일 제거: 

  - MySQL 설치 중 생성된 데이터베이스 파일과 구성 파일을 제거합니다. 

  - 다음 명령어를 사용하여 데이터베이스 파일을 삭제합니다.    

sudo rm -rf /var/lib/mysql

 

이 명령은 `/var/lib/mysql` 디렉토리를 완전히 제거합니다.

만약 다른 위치에 MySQL 데이터 파일이 저장되었다면 해당 경로를 사용하여 제거해야 합니다.

6. 설정 파일 제거: 

  - MySQL 설치에 사용된 설정 파일을 제거합니다. 

  - 다음 명령어를 사용하여 설정 파일을 삭제합니다.

sudo rm -rf /etc/mysql

 

이 명령은 `/etc/mysql` 디렉토리를 완전히 제거합니다.

7. 의존성 제거: 

  - MySQL 패키지를 설치하는 동안 생성된 의존성 패키지를 제거합니다. 

  - 다음 명령어를 사용하여 의존성 패키지를 제거합니다.

sudo apt-get autoremove

 

이 명령은 더 이상 필요하지 않은 패키지를 자동으로 제거합니다.

8. 설치 확인: 

  - MySQL이 완전히 제거되었는지 확인하기 위해 다음 명령어를 실행합니다.

mysql --version

 

만약 MySQL이 완전히 제거되었다면, 명령어 실행 시 "command not found"와 같은 오류 메시지가 나와야 합니다.

MySQL을 제거하는 과정은 시스템에 따라 다를 수 있으며, 위 예시는 일반적인 경우를 다루었습니다. 

제시한 방법으로 MySQL을 제거하면 대부분의 시나리오에서 작동할 것입니다. 

하지만 시스템 환경에 따라 추가적인 단계나 다른 명령어가 필요할 수 있습니다. 

MySQL 제거 전에 중요한 데이터를 백업하고, 신중하게 진행하는 것이 좋습니다.

728x90
반응형

'SQL > MYSQL' 카테고리의 다른 글

[MYSQL] MySQL 테이블 외의 데이터베이스 개체의 활용 방법  (0) 2023.06.07
[MYSQL] MySQL을 이용한 데이터베이스 구축 절차 확인  (1) 2023.06.07
[MYSQL] MySQL 요구 사항 분석 및 설계  (0) 2023.06.02
[MYSQL] MySQL Linux 설치 방법  (0) 2023.06.01
[MYSQL] MySQL 설치 후 확인할 사항  (1) 2023.06.01
[MYSQL] MySQL 샘플 데이터베이스 설치 방법  (0) 2023.06.01
[MYSQL] MySQL 설치 방법  (0) 2023.05.31
[MYSQL] MySQL 설치 전 준비사항 확인하기  (0) 2023.05.31
    'SQL/MYSQL' 카테고리의 다른 글
    • [MYSQL] MySQL 요구 사항 분석 및 설계
    • [MYSQL] MySQL Linux 설치 방법
    • [MYSQL] MySQL 설치 후 확인할 사항
    • [MYSQL] MySQL 샘플 데이터베이스 설치 방법
    Ant_U
    Ant_U

    티스토리툴바